SMALLWORLD DE HAVILLAND
DOVE
The de Havilland DH.104 Dove was a
British monoplane short-haul airliner from de Havilland,
the successor to the bi-plane de Havilland Dragon Rapide
and was one of Britain's most successful post-war civil
designs. The design came about from the Brabazon Committee
report which called for a British designed short haul
feeder for airlines. Production of the Dove and its
variants consisted of 388 civilian Doves, 127 military
Devons C.2s and 13 Sea Devons.
